First special report was given by Police Chief Ritchie Cooper. Ritchie stated it has been a busy month with 30 traffic stops resulting in 10 citations issued. Ritchie also stated reports were made for a case regarding domestic battery, home invasion and burglary. Ritchie stated included in the packet was an estimate from Windle Concrete to install a French drain in the Police Garage. The drain would tie into the existing plumbing and they would repour the concrete. The estimate for the work is $2,650.00. Police Chief Ritchie Cooper has a meeting with the Ridgeview School District regarding crisis planning. Ritchie stated there will be more involved meetings in the near future.

Next special report was given by Superintendent of Maintenance Joshua Hereford. Josh reported numerous problems with the lawn mower. Included in his report tonight were quotes for new lawn mowers. It was recommended by the Board of Trustees that Josh look into other options and try to demo some lawn mowers before making a decision on which one to purchase. Kickapoo Drilling Company has completed the inspection and rehabilitation of Wells #3 and #4. A full report will be available in the next few weeks. Both wells were scrubbed and flushed.

First item of new business was the discussion and consideration of the two bids for dredging of the drainage ditch running through town. Mayor Larry Dodds stated there were two bids for dredging the drainage ditch starting by AJ’s Collision and Repair to the park and from the end of the park through town. Bids were from Beitz Excavating for $8,400.00 and Boyle Excavating for $9,850.00. There were several concerns about dredging the ditch near AJ’s Collison due to the condition of the retaining wall. It was recommended that the Village have both companies resubmit their bids for the dredging starting after Octavia Park. Mayor Larry Dodds will reach out to both companies and the Board will review the new bids at the July meeting.
